Linux
無法在 Azure Centos vm 中打開埠 443
我在 Centos 7.7 下創建了一個新 VM,但我無法打開埠 443..
我創建了一個新的資源組,一個新的虛擬網路/子網(均採用預設設置),在入站埠規則的網路介面中打開埠 22、80 和 443。
我可以訪問埠 22 並且可以通過 SSH 連接,但是埠 80 和 443 仍然被阻止,我不明白為什麼……
我刪除並創建了許多新的其他虛擬機,我總是有相同的行為。
我還嘗試在不同區域創建新的虛擬機,但出現了同樣的問題……
我沒有任何應用程序安全組。
奇怪的是昨天我創建了一個與我今天應用的設置完全相同的虛擬機,並且我可以訪問埠 22,80 和 443。
但是在那個地區或其他地區,如果我對新的虛擬機應用完全相同的設置,它就不起作用了……
預設情況下,Centos 中禁用了 Firewalld。(我仍然仔細檢查,是的,firewalld 已禁用)。
我剛剛嘗試使用 Debian 作業系統,問題是一樣的。
可能是什麼原因?
編輯:如果我安裝 openvpn,埠 443 現在是打開的,但我不明白為什麼
編輯:在網路安全組中,沒有“防火牆”選項卡。但是在“設置”/inboud 安全規則中,443 埠是開放的。
此外,在“支持+故障排除”/“有效安全規則”中,埠 443 顯示為打開。
編輯 :
ss --listening --tcp --numeric State Recv-Q Send-Q Local Address:Port Peer Address:Port LISTEN 0 100 127.0.0.1:25 *:* LISTEN 0 128 *:111 *:* LISTEN 0 128 *:22 *:* LISTEN 0 100 [::1]:25 [::]:* LISTEN 0 128 [::]:111 [::]:* LISTEN 0 128 [::]:22 [::]:*
有什麼東西在監聽埠 443/tcp 嗎?嘗試執行
ss --listening --tcp --numeric
以驗證